After years of erosion by the ocean’s salt air, “Chain Reaction,” a sculpture by Pulitzer Prize-winning cartoonist Paul Conrad, is in danger of falling down. With repairs estimated to cost as much as $400,000 to fix, city officials say the sculpture is a work of art that Santa Monica can no longer afford.
